Frequently Asked Questions About Substance Abuse Treatment in Hamilton, MT

What types of substance abuse treatment programs are available in Hamilton, MT?

In Hamilton, MT, you can find various substance abuse treatment programs, including inpatient rehab, outpatient programs, detoxification, and support groups. The choice depends on the individual's needs and severity of addiction.

How do I determine if I or a loved one needs substance abuse treatment?

Recognizing the need for substance abuse treatment involves assessing behavioral changes, increased tolerance, withdrawal symptoms, and a loss of control over substance use. Consultation with a healthcare professional can provide a definitive diagnosis.

What is the typical duration of a substance abuse treatment program in Hamilton, MT?

The duration of substance abuse treatment programs in Hamilton varies depending on individual needs and the program type. Typically, programs can range from 30 days for outpatient programs to 60-90 days or more for inpatient rehab, with aftercare and support continuing for an extended period.

Is insurance accepted for substance abuse treatment in Hamilton, Montana?

Many substance abuse treatment facilities in Hamilton, MT accept insurance. It's essential to verify your insurance coverage and the specific treatment facilities that are in-network to understand the financial aspects of your treatment.

What are the common therapies used in substance abuse treatment?

Common therapies include c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), individual counseling, group therapy, family therapy, and motivational enhancement therapy. Treatment plans are tailored to the individual's needs and may include a combination of these approaches.

Are there specialized treatment programs for adolescents in Hamilton, MT?

Yes, Hamilton offers specialized substance abuse treatment programs for adolescents, recognizing their unique needs. These programs often combine therapy, education, and support to address substance abuse issues in younger individuals.

What aftercare options are available following substance abuse treatment in Hamilton, MT?

Aftercare options in Hamilton, MT may include ongoing counseling, support groups, alumni programs, and sober living arrangements. Aftercare is crucial for maintaining sobriety and preventing relapse.

How can I find a reputable substance abuse treatment center in Hamilton, MT?

To find a reputable treatment center, research online reviews and ratings, ask for recommendations from healthcare professionals, check accreditation and licensing, and inquire about the center's approach to treatment and success rates. It's essential to choose a facility that aligns with your specific needs and goals.

Can I visit a substance abuse treatment center in Hamilton, MT before enrolling?

Yes, many treatment centers in Hamilton, MT allow prospective clients to visit before enrolling. It's a good opportunity to assess the facility's environment, meet the staff, and ask any questions you may have about the treatment process.
